Based on pumping unit load, alternation is larger within 360 ° of periods, causes dragging motor load alternation big.Based on load benefit Lower with rate, efficiency is lower.As improving efficiency for load utilization rate is gradually increased, until load utilization rate reaches 80%- 100% efficiency peaks.Beam-pumping unit motor service load, close to zero, or even waits negative in upper bottom dead centre load utilization rate Value, so efficiency is also close to zero or negative value.Most region load utilization rates are lower, and energy effective utilization is very unreasonable.So To solve the problems, such as on pumping unit that bottom dead centre is inefficient or negative value, the principle of power × speed (N=F × V) is equal to using pumping unit power, Intelligent control pumping unit velocity interpolation invariable power.Speed is turned down when taking load big, reduces power.System power drops in the measure It is low mainly to have 3 kinds of factors, first is that speed low-power is small;The big mass motion part such as two balance weights slows down, and system kinetic energy is first is that reduce Second is that release, reduces momentary energy consuming quickly;Third is that the low frictional resistance of speed reduces.Reciprocal system accelerates first is that speed-raising degree makes low-power Become larger;The speed second is that the big mass motion part such as balance weight slows down, system kinetic energy increase, and absorption system energy keeps momentary energy consuming quick Increase;Third is that the big frictional resistance of speed improves;So power invariability can be made by adjusting (F × V), bottom dead centre or period on horse head are solved Interior underload and inefficient problem.

(1) oil pump energy-saving power limitation control is realized, if pumping unit is in 360 ° of period internal load alternations of a up-down stroke Amplitude is big;Power changes to zero even to negative value from maximum, and power factor changes to zero even to negative value from 0.9, changes 5- per minute 10 periods also constantly changed in each period.Cause transient change height frequent, leading to operating condition difference, energy consumption is high.Pass through System controls the frequency converter of motor front end, turns down frequency when load is big;Load hour tunes up frequency, makes whole cycle perseverance function Rate operation.It is constant power substantially constant has been reached after system control;Power factor levels off to 1, with same electricity of a bite pumping unit Machine adjustment front and back energy conservation 10% or so, re-optimization motor after adjustment, energy saving amplitude can be bigger.
(2) 10 times of pumping unit startup power or more can be greatly reduced using invariable power low rate start by optimal control. Since normal pumping unit startup power is 3-3.5 times higher than operating normally power;Design control startup power is 3-4 smaller than normal power Times.Practical control startup power is not than controlling small 10 times of normal startup power or more.
(3) system can integration test diagnosis oil pumping machine electric motor belt operating condition and service life, can timely early detection motor online Belt starts loosening and skidding, can adjust belt tightness degree in time, and rate reduces failure rate when improving oil pumping.Mainly bring three The effect of aspect works normally since belt slippage influences pumping unit first is that reducing, yield 3-5% is influenced when more serious;Second is that Reducing influences oil-well time-rate since belt is disconnected and accident bring economic loss occurs;Third is that the useful life of belt can be extended, Oil well management level and benefit are improved, belt can be rubbed quickly as belt has skidded adjustment elasticity not in time.
(4) the function figure diagnosis of system, comprehensive descision analytic function, can be in time to rod parting, pumpingh well wax deposition, motor Power, electric current be more than carry, power supply break the alarm of equal 14 kinds of common phenomena and process flow it is transparent online.On-line monitoring 5-10 minutes Transmission is primary, than routine test function figure liquid level two weeks to 1 month one time 4000 times of cycle time or so.So on-line monitoring can Raising problem finds promptness rate 10 again to hundred times;Improve several times to tens times of issue handling promptness rate.
